Hayabusa2's Flyby of Asteroid Torifune • JAXA's Hayabusa2 spacecraft flew within ~800 metres of near-Earth asteroid (98943) Torifune on July 5, 2026, at a relative speed of about 5.25 km/s (~18,000 km/h). • This is an extended-mission flyby, not a sample return — Hayabusa2 already delivered Ryugu samples to Earth in December 2020. • Purpose: engineering demonstration of high-precision navigation relevant to planetary defense (asteroid deflection technology). • Torifune is roughly 450 metres across. Next stop for Hayabusa2: rendezvous with asteroid 1998 KY26 in 2031. • Source: JAXA/ISAS, Nikkei Asia, phys.org (July 5, 2026). 2. Mystery Molecule Found on Both Titan and Pluto • James Webb Space Telescope data reveals an unexplained absorption feature at ~5.11 micrometres on the surfaces of Titan (Saturn's largest moon) and Pluto. • Evidence points to a surface origin rather than atmospheric origin, based on limb-vs-disc-center comparison on Titan. • Candidate compounds include allenes, but no confirmed identification yet. • Pluto's absorption line is roughly three times broader than Titan's at the same central wavelength. • Study led by Dr. Bruno Bézard's team (Paris Observatory); posted to arXiv June 11, 2026 — not yet peer-reviewed. 3. Super-Kamiokande's Hint of the Diffuse Supernova Neutrino Background • Super-Kamiokande collaboration presented results at Neutrino 2026 (UC Irvine) after analyzing ~5,000 days of data. • Found a statistically significant excess of events between 13.3–81.3 MeV — consistent with the long-predicted Diffuse Supernova Neutrino Background (DSNB). • Significance: 2.6-sigma (~99.5% confidence) — below the 5-sigma discovery threshold, so described as an 'indication,' not a confirmed detection. • If confirmed, DSNB would offer a new way to study the cosmic history of core-collapse supernovae via neutrinos rather than light. 4. A Theoretical Fix for the Black Hole Information Paradox • New theoretical study proposes black holes stop evaporating just before vanishing completely, leaving a stable Planck-scale remnant (~9×10⁻⁴¹ kg). • Mechanism: a repulsive force from spacetime torsion in a 7-dimensional Einstein-Cartan model, active at extreme (Planckian) densities. • Proposal: quantum information is preserved via long-lived 'vibrations' in the remnant's internal torsion field. • This is a theoretical/mathematical proposal, not an observational result. Researchers: Pinčák, Pigazzini, Pudlák, Bartoš. 5. Forecasting New Horizons' Crossing Into Interstellar Space • SwRI researchers (lead: Dr. Jonathan Gasser) combined solar wind forecasting with heliosphere models to predict New Horizons' termination shock crossing. • Forecast window: 2029–2040, with possible multiple crossings as the heliosphere expands/contracts with the solar cycle. • New Horizons is currently ~66 AU from the Sun. Voyager 2 crossed its termination shock at 84 AU in 2007, with a 46% solar wind speed drop. • New Horizons would become only the third spacecraft (after Voyager 1 and 2) to cross this boundary. • Two papers: Advances in Space Research and The Astrophysical Journal (SwRI, 2026).Become a supporter of this podcast: https://www.spreaker.com/podcast/astronomy-daily-space-news-updates--5648921/support.Sponsor Details:Ensure your online privacy by using NordVPN. TESS's First Microlensing Exoplanet — Gaia23bra b • Super-Jupiter (~1.63 Jupiter masses) orbiting an orange dwarf ~40,000 light-years away, discovered via gravitational microlensing — a first for TESS. • Originally flagged by ESA's Gaia mission in 2023; confirmed using archival TESS data. • Published July 1, 2026 in The Astrophysical Journal Letters, led by Mallory Harris (University of New Mexico). 4. GJ 3378b — Revised Habitable-Zone Super-Earth, 25 Light-Years Away • UC Irvine team revised the planet's mass down to 2.3 Earth masses (rocky super-Earth, not mini-Neptune) and orbital period to 21.45 days. • Receives ~90% of the stellar radiation Earth receives from the Sun — squarely in the habitable zone. • Atmosphere unknown; planet does not transit, so JWST transit spectroscopy isn't possible. Published in The Astrophysical Journal, led by Paul Robertson (UC Irvine). 5. ESO Study: 1.7 Million Planned Satellites 'Devastating' for Astronomy • Study led by ESO astronomer Olivier Hainaut, accepted for publication in Astronomy & Astrophysics. • Modelled impact of proposed constellations (SpaceX ~1M for space data centres, Reflect Orbital 50,000 mirror satellites) on ESO's VLT and the Vera Rubin Observatory. • Recommends a hard cap of 100,000 satellites, all fainter than naked-eye visibility. Decision pending from the US FCC. 6. JWST Solves the WD 1856b Mystery • Gas giant (4–11 Jupiter masses) orbits a white dwarf every 34 hours, blocking 56% of its star's light during transit. • New JWST atmospheric data shows the planet is ~240K hotter than expected — evidence it migrated inward 3–5.5 billion years after the star's death, rather than surviving the red giant phase in place. • Published July 1, 2026 in Nature, led by Ryan MacDonald with Northwestern's Christopher O'Connor.Become a supporter of this podcast: https://www.spreaker.com/podcast/astronomy-daily-space-news-updates--5648921/support.Sponsor Details:Ensure your online privacy by using NordVPN. Rubin Observatory Begins Its Ten-Year Cosmic Movie The NSF–DOE Vera C. Rubin Observatory officially began the Legacy Survey of Space and Time (LSST) on June 30, 2026, following a months-long commissioning process after handover from construction to operations last October. Rubin's 8.4-metre Simonyi Survey Telescope, fitted with the largest digital camera ever built (3,200 megapixels), will scan the entire southern sky every few nights for the next decade, producing a new image roughly every 40 seconds. Each area of sky will be revisited around 800 times over the survey's ten years, generating up to 7 million nightly alerts and around 10 terabytes of data per night. The final dataset is expected to contain billions of objects. Source: NOIRLab / SLAC / Rubin Observatory press release, June 30, 2026 2. NASA's Moon Base Update: PROMISE Rover & New Lander Contracts NASA awarded roughly $590 million across Astrobotic, Firefly Aerospace and Intuitive Machines for four new CLPS lander missions targeted for late 2028, delivering science and technology demonstration payloads to the Moon. NASA is also considering repurposing an engineering development unit of its Mars Perseverance/Curiosity rovers as a new lunar rover named PROMISE (Polar Rover for Observation, Mapping, and In-Situ Exploration), powered by a radioisotope generator for operation in permanently shadowed polar craters. Source: NASA news release and briefing, June 30, 2026 4. Blue Origin Reveals Its Rebuilt Launch Pad One month after a New Glenn rocket exploded during a static-fire test at Cape Canaveral's Launch Complex 36A on May 28, Blue Origin CEO Dave Limp announced the company will rebuild the pad in a new 'horizontal/vertical hybrid' configuration rather than recreating the original. Reconstruction has begun, with Blue Origin targeting a return to flight before the end of 2026. Early analysis points to the aft section of the first stage as the source of the anomaly, though the investigation continues. Source: Blue Origin company statement / SpaceNews / CNBC, June 30, 2026 5. Rocket Lab's $8 Billion Bid for Iridium Rocket Lab announced a definitive agreement to acquire satellite communications operator Iridium Communications in a cash-and-stock deal valued at approximately $8 billion — $54 per share, a 24.1% premium. The deal combines Rocket Lab's launch and satellite manufacturing business with Iridium's 66-satellite L-band constellation and 2.5 million-plus subscriber base, aiming to create a vertically integrated space company. The transaction is expected to close in mid-2027. Source: Rocket Lab / Iridium joint announcement, June 29, 2026 6. Mapping Humanity's Next Giant Leap — to Titan The first-ever Humans to Titan Summit was held June 11–12 in Boulder, Colorado, gathering planetary scientists and engineers to explore the concept of a future crewed mission to Saturn's largest moon. Organised by Amanda Hendrix of the Planetary Science Institute and hosted by the Southwest Research Institute, the summit addressed spacesuits, habitats, transportation and Titan's extreme cold, ahead of NASA's robotic Dragonfly mission, targeted to launch no earlier than 2028.
